I thought I'd have another go at a 1/48th scale model and this one looked interesting and purportedly a 'new' model that we are informed by the box. I'm a bit dubious this looks like a re-boxing of an older kit. One of the wing halves has an area that has been covered. So maybe an older Revell kit with a date stamp on it or maybe an older Monogram kit. Despite this there is great surface and interior detail. There are many parts that are not used in this version and maybe in a future kit these parts will be used. Fit was a bit of an issue engine nacelles were a challenge but I got there in the end. In this version the front canopy is painted but still comes as a clear part. As the Mitchell has tricycle undercarriage I used Liquid Gravity in the nose cone this worked a treat. Decals were good and conformed well. Colour scheme is a little boring Olive drab and medium grey but the model still looks interesting. All comments welcome
